Choosing the Right Track
If you're chasing competitive outdoor laps and want to test your skills on a full-scale circuit, KartSport North America is the go-to. It's one of the Southeast’s premier outdoor facilities, hosting timed events, race leagues, and driver development programs. The track challenges with elevation changes and technical corners, making it ideal for those serious about improving. Just down the road at the Charlotte Motor Speedway Kart Track, you get outdoor action with legendary pedigree. Located steps from the speedway, this track blends recreation and competition with a family-friendly layout, perfect for older teens and adults wanting a taste of pro-grade karting. For all-ages action regardless of weather, go indoors to K1 Speed Concord. This electric kart facility features a multi-level, professionally designed track with soft safety barriers and consistent pacing — great for birthday parties, corporate events, or quick weekend fun. Electric karts mean no fumes and low noise, so even younger racers (typically 48" tall and up) can participate safely.
Planning Your Visit
All three tracks welcome walk-ins, but booking online ahead of time, especially on weekends and holidays, ensures track availability and short wait times. Wear snug-fitting clothes and closed-toe shoes — no sandals or loose sleeves. Helmets and safety gear are provided at each location, and drivers must sign waivers (minors require a parent or guardian). For outdoor tracks like KartSport and Charlotte Motor Speedway Kart Track, check the weather; rain can cause temporary closures or delays, and summer heat means hydration is key. K1 Speed Concord runs climate-controlled, so comfort isn’t an issue year-round. All facilities are near Concord Mills and other dining and shopping options, so plan a full day around your race. Arrive 15–20 minutes early for briefing and gear-up. If you're bringing a group, inquire about group rates or private event packages. And don’t forget — most tracks post lap times, so bring your competitive edge and chase that personal best.
